Redistribution of synaptic vesicles and their proteins in temperature-sensitive shibire(ts1) mutant Drosophila.
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ences of the United States of America - 6 Jun 1995
van de Goor J, Ramaswami M, Kelly R
Abstract excerpt
From an extract of Drosophila melanogaster head homogenates, a membrane fraction can be isolated that has the same sedimentation properties as vertebrate synaptic vesicles and contains Drosophila synaptotagmin.
